AWS E320LR vs. ASTM A216 Cast Steel

Both AWS E320LR and ASTM A216 cast steel are iron alloys. There are 20 material properties with values for both materials. Properties with values for just one material (11, in this case) are not shown.

For each property being compared, the top bar is AWS E320LR and the bottom bar is ASTM A216 cast steel.
